The global manufacturing and industrial sectors are increasingly pivoting toward sustainable bio-based alternatives, bringing versatile natural oils into the spotlight. Among these, Cashew Nut Shell Liquid (CNSL) has emerged as a crucial renewable resource, prized for its unique chemical composition and extensive industrial applicability. Derived as a byproduct of cashew processing, this versatile liquid serves as a foundational building block for eco-friendly resins, friction materials, and advanced chemical formulations.

Market Overview and Dynamics
The global Cashew Nut Shell Liquid (CNSL) market is experiencing robust expansion, driven by stringent environmental regulations and a surging global demand for bio-based industrial chemicals. In the base year of 2025, the market is valued at approximately $511.7 million. Fueled by continuous technological innovations in extraction and chemical modification, the market is projected to expand significantly, registering a robust compound annual growth rate (CAGR) of 11.36% over the forecast period. Primary market drivers include the rising adoption of CNSL in friction dust for automotive brake linings, superior thermal stability in foundry resins, and its cost-effective replacement of petroleum-based phenol. However, supply chain fluctuations in raw cashew processing and the need for standardized quality grading pose ongoing challenges for market participants.
Competitive Landscape and Key Players
The competitive landscape of the Cashew Nut Shell Liquid (CNSL) market is characterized by a dynamic mix of established regional leaders and specialized chemical processors striving to expand their global footprint. Key industry players are increasingly focusing on strategic partnerships, capacity expansions, and advanced fractional distillation techniques to extract high-purity cardanol derivatives. The prominent companies profiled in this comprehensive market research report include Muskaan, Cardolite, Senesel, Palmer International, K Subraya Anantha Kamath and Sons, Sri devi group, Shivam Cashew Industry, K2P Chemicals, and Others.
Regional Outlook
The report provides an exhaustive geographical analysis covering key macro-regions, offering strategic insights into market adoption across North America (United States, Canada, Mexico), South America (Brazil, Argentina, Rest of South America), Europe (United Kingdom, Germany, France, Italy, Spain, Russia, Benelux, Nordics, Rest of Europe), Middle East & Africa (Turkey, Israel, GCC, North Africa, South Africa, Rest of Middle East & Africa), and Asia Pacific (China, India, Japan, South Korea, ASEAN, Oceania, Rest of Asia Pacific). Asia Pacific stands out as the dominant producing and consuming hub, anchored by major raw cashew cultivation and processing centers in India, Vietnam, and China, while North America and Europe represent lucrative demand markets driven by stringent green chemistry mandates.
